Cook time 30 min
Prep time 15 min

Ingredients:

3 tbsp olive oil
1 cup onion
2 dash salt
4 garlic cloves
3 tbsp ginger root
2 tsp curry powder
1 tbsp red pepper (spice)
14.50 oz chickpeas
1 cup chicken soup
1 cup coconut milk
2 cups kale
1 dash black pepper
1 tsp lemon juice

Instructions:

1. Prepare the Ingredients:
- Finely chop the onion.
- Mince the garlic cloves and ginger root.
- Drain and rinse the chickpeas.
- Chop the kale leaves, discarding thick stems.
2. Heat the Oil:
- In a large skillet or pot, heat the olive oil over medium heat.
3. SautΓ© the Aromatics:
- Add the chopped onion and a dash of salt to the skillet. SautΓ© for about 5-7 minutes or until the onion becomes soft and translucent.
- Stir in the minced garlic and ginger root, and cook for another 1-2 minutes until fragrant.
4. Add the Spices:
- Sprinkle in the curry powder and crushed red pepper. Stir well to combine and cook for another 1-2 minutes, allowing the spices to toast slightly.
5. Incorporate Chickpeas and Broth:
- Add the drained chickpeas to the skillet and stir to coat them with the spices.
- Pour in the chicken broth and stir. Bring the mixture to a simmer.
6. Simmer with Coconut Milk:
- Once the mixture is simmering, add the coconut milk. Stir well to combine.
- Bring the mixture back to a simmer and let it cook for about 10-15 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ld together.
7. Add the Kale:
- Stir in the chopped kale, ensuring it is mixed well into the curry.
- Cook for an additional 5-7 minutes until the kale is wilted and tender.
8. Season and Finish:
- Season with a dash of black pepper and add the lemon juice. Stir well to combine.
- Taste and adjust seasoning if necessary, adding more salt or lemon juice to preference.
9. Serve:
- Ladle the chickpea and kale curry into bowls and serve hot. This curry pairs well with rice, naan, or over a bed of quinoa.

Chickpea & kale curry FAQ:

How long does it take to cook Chickpea & Kale Curry?

The total cooking time for Chickpea & Kale Curry is about 30-40 minutes. This includes preparation and cooking time, making it a quick dish to prepare.

What are some good substitutes for chickpeas in this recipe?

If you don't have chickpeas, you can substitute with other legumes like lentils or black beans. However, cooking times may vary, so adjust accordingly.

Can I use fresh kale instead of frozen?

Yes, fresh kale is recommended over frozen for this recipe. Make sure to chop it and remove any thick stems before adding it to the curry.

How should I store leftovers of Chickpea & Kale Curry?

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. You can also freeze it for longer storage, typically 2-3 months.

What can I use instead of chicken broth?

For a vegetarian or vegan option, use vegetable broth instead of chicken broth. This will maintain the flavor profile while keeping the dish plant-based.

Cooking Tips:

- Ensure that you thoroughly rinse and drain the chickpeas to remove any excess sodium, especially if using canned chickpeas.

- You can adjust the spiciness by adding more or less red pepper flakes based on your preference.

- For a vegan version, make sure to use vegetable broth instead of chicken soup.

- Massaging the kale before adding it to the curry can help soften its texture and make it more palatable.

- If you prefer a thicker curry, let it simmer longer to reduce the liquid, or add a teaspoon of cornstarch mixed with a little water to thicken it.
